Introduction of Product Security Features
is section introduces the security function of the Epson Devices.
Feature name Feature type What to set What to prevent
Setup for the
administrator
password
Locks the system settings,
such as connection setup for
network or USB and the user
default settings.
An administrator sets a
password to the device.
Conguration or update are
available anywhere from Web
Cong, the control panel,
Epson Device Admin, and
EpsonNet
Cong
.
Prevent from illegally reading
and changing the
information stored in the
device such as ID, password,
and network settings. Also,
reduce a wide range of
security risks such as leakage
of information for the
network environment or
security policy.
Setup for external
interface
Controls the interface, such as
USB port and NFC port, that
connects to the device.
Enable or disable the USB
port for connecting external
devices such as NFC and USB
connection with the
computer.
❏ NFC: Prevents illegal
printing using NFC.
❏ USB connection of
computer: Prevents
unauthorized use of the
device by prohibiting
printing without going
through the network.
Control of protocol Controls the protocols and
services to be used for
communication between
devices and computers, and it
enables and disables features,
such as print.
A protocol or service that is
applied to features allowed or
prohibited separately.
Reducing security risks that
may occur through
unintended use by
preventing users from using
unncessary functions.
SSL/TLS
communications
The communication content
is encrypted with SSL/TLS
communications when
accessing to the Epson server
on the Internet from the
device, such as
communicating to the
computer via web browser,
using Epson Connect, and
updating
rmware.
Obtain a CA-signed
certicate, and then import it
to the printer.
Clearing an identication of
the device by the CA-signed
certication
prevents
impersonation and
unauthorized access. In
addition, communication
contents of SSL/TLS are
protected, and it prevents the
leakage of contents for
printing data and setup
information.
